Sometimes when you've got a secret bottled up, you feel like you're about to pop.

Case in point: Kate Middleton's possible baby-girl-revealing slipup. But the royal mom-to-be isn't the first star to inadvertently dish about something she intended to keep private.

Here are five more stars who accidentally spilled baby news!

1. Jessica Simpson: Earlier this week, J.Simp let it slip on Jimmy Kimmel Live that she and fiancé Eric Johnson are expecting a little boy. Jess was telling Jimmy how much she's been vomiting with pregnancy No. 2, then blurted out, "The crazy thing is I never knew a wiener could make me nauseous!" After a little prodding from the late-night host, she finally fessed up. "Well," she said, "I guess I just told the world that I'm having a boy!"

2. Jack Black: Leave it to this guy to spoil someone else's secret! In May 2008, Jack and his Kung Fu Panda costar, Angelina Jolie, were in Cannes promoting the film. While the duo were chatting with Today show's Natalie Morales, Jack tuned to Angelina (then a mom of four) and said, "You're going to have as many as the Brady Bunch when you have these!" Natalie didn't miss a beat, asking Angelina if she was really having twins. "Well, Jack just confirmed it actually," she said laughingly.

3. Jay Cutler's Teammate: Oh, Earl Bennett, this probably wasn't the best way to build up trust in the field. In May 2012, Earl let it slip on The Boers and Bernstein radio show that Jay and fiancé Kristin Cavallari had "a baby on the way—he's having a boy—and you know I'm excited for Jay," Earl blabbed.

4. Ali Larter: While promoting Resident Evil: Afterlife 3-D in September 2010, the actress let it slip that she was expecting a boy. When asked if her future child had a future in video games, she told Fox News, "Well, after watching these movies and hearing all the gunfire I don't know what he's—it's—going to turn out like."

5. Holly Madison's Boyfriend: In October, Pasquale Rotella Instagrammed a photo of his then-pregnant Playboy Playmate girlfriend and their baby's sonogram picture. "Off to Amsterdam," he wrote. "And I already miss my girls." Just a few days later, Holly confirmed the exciting news herself.

Hey, sometimes it's not so bad for happy secrets like these to slip out.
